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Как заделать проверку на наличие файла ?

14K
16 марта 2006 года
Baglandir
9 / / 14.03.2006
Как заделать проверку на наличие файла ?
Моя программа сохраняет файл на диске как зделать проверку на его наличие(я хочу деактивировать кнопку сейв когда есть файл с сохранением на диске)
и как удалить етот файл ?
335
16 марта 2006 года
enola
379 / / 25.01.2005
Цитата:
Originally posted by Baglandir
Как заделать проверку на наличие файла ?
Моя программа сохраняет файл на диске как зделать проверку на его наличие(я хочу деактивировать кнопку сейв когда есть файл с сохранением на диске)
и как удалить етот файл ?



люди Вы почему не пользуетесь поиском...?

вот так можно:

 
Код:
FileExists("");
    DeleteFile("");
294
17 марта 2006 года
Plisteron
982 / / 29.08.2003
Цитата:
Originally posted by enola
люди Вы почему не пользуетесь поиском...?

вот так можно:
 
Код:
FileExists("");
    DeleteFile("");


FileExists() иногда криво работает с каталогами, содержащими русские буквы и пробелы. Имхо, стоит обратить внимание на FindFirst().

 
Код:
TSearchRec sr;

  if (FindFirst("Искомый файл", faAnyFile, sr) == 0)
  {
    // Файл найден
    FindClose(sr);
  }

Дольше писать, зато точно работает.
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ог